Overview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g Tablet
Hypertan 40mg/12.5mg tablets combine two active components, both contributing to effective high blood pressure management. This dual-action formulation is typically prescribed when a single medication proves insufficient. Reducing elevated blood pressure significantly lowers the long-term risk of stroke and heart attack. Hypertan 40mg/12.5mg tablets can be administered with or without food; dosage is individualized based on your response and health status. Consistent daily timing is recommended. Continue treatment as directed by your physician; premature discontinuation increases stroke and heart attack risk. The medication includes a diuretic, promoting increased urination, so avoid dosing within four hours of bedtime. Maintain regular use, even if feeling well, to maximize therapeutic benefit. High blood pressure often presents without noticeable symptoms. Dizziness is a common side effect; others include fatigue, nausea, breathlessness, and palpitations. Increased urination is a desired effect, crucial to blood pressure regulation, not an adverse reaction. While other side effects are possible, most are infrequent. Consult the accompanying patient information leaflet and inform your physician of persistent or bothersome side effects; dosage adjustments or alternative therapies may be considered. Avoid potassium supplements or salt substitutes without explicit medical guidance. This medication is contraindicated during pregnancy and lactation. Prior consultation with your doctor is essential if you have kidney or liver impairment, cardiac issues, or diabetes. Alcohol consumption may exacerbate blood pressure reduction and side effects.

S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Alcohol consumption alongside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g Tablet lacks established safety data. Seek medical advice before combining them.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Use of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g tablets is contraindicated during pregnancy due to established risks to fetal development. In exceptional, life-threatening circumstances, a physician might prescribe it if the potential benefits outweigh the known hazards. Physician consultation is mandatory.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g tablets while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ential transfer to bre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g tablets might cause drowsiness, blurred vision, or dizziness. Refrain from driving if you experience these effects.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with severe k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g tablets, as d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ised.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g tablets are not recommended for individuals with severe kidney disease.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with hepatic impairment should use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g tablets cautiously, as d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g Tablet :
Should you forget to take your Telmaxx H 40mg/12.5mg Tablet, administer it immediately upon remembering.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Never take a double dose.
